At this year’s Wimbledon, the Carota Boys made their grand entrance, adding an amusing twist to the championship’s traditional aura. Clad in carrot costumes, this troupe of ardent Italian fans rallied behind Jannik Sinner, demonstrating their unwavering support and infusing the tournament with their vibrant energy. Notably, Sinner’s penchant for snacking on a carrot during a changeover, instead of the customary banana, has sparked a playful bond between the player and his carrot-loving supporters. The Carota Boys have become an unforgettable sight within the tennis community, symbolizing the unique connections forged between athletes and their fans.
